diff options
author | Maria van Keulen <maria@mongodb.com> | 2019-05-02 15:15:17 -0400 |
---|---|---|
committer | Maria van Keulen <maria@mongodb.com> | 2019-05-08 15:00:26 -0400 |
commit | 4cfe7bd17640acd296fad4d916aecc27ba8b5f4f (patch) | |
tree | 946923d34eb76d45b95b55556809940679577dff /src/mongo/dbtests/framework_options.cpp | |
parent | d3ee35d6e3ac7a42cd5ad106c3ecb9fb554900c7 (diff) | |
download | mongo-4cfe7bd17640acd296fad4d916aecc27ba8b5f4f.tar.gz |
SERVER-40823 Enable Flow Control in testing
Diffstat (limited to 'src/mongo/dbtests/framework_options.cpp')
-rw-r--r-- | src/mongo/dbtests/framework_options.cpp | 6 |
1 files changed, 6 insertions, 0 deletions
diff --git a/src/mongo/dbtests/framework_options.cpp b/src/mongo/dbtests/framework_options.cpp index c8940e3df68..ea4f54b65d8 100644 --- a/src/mongo/dbtests/framework_options.cpp +++ b/src/mongo/dbtests/framework_options.cpp @@ -40,6 +40,7 @@ #include "mongo/base/status.h" #include "mongo/bson/util/builder.h" #include "mongo/db/query/find.h" +#include "mongo/db/storage/flow_control_parameters_gen.h" #include "mongo/db/storage/storage_options.h" #include "mongo/dbtests/dbtests.h" #include "mongo/unittest/unittest.h" @@ -123,6 +124,11 @@ Status storeTestFrameworkOptions(const moe::Environment& params, storageGlobalParams.dbpath = dbpathString.c_str(); storageGlobalParams.engine = params["storage.engine"].as<string>(); + gFlowControlEnabled.store(params["enableFlowControl"].as<bool>()); + + if (gFlowControlEnabled.load()) { + log() << "Flow Control enabled" << endl; + } if (storageGlobalParams.engine == "wiredTiger" && params.count("replication.enableMajorityReadConcern")) { |